Senior Full Stack Engineer

Senior Full Stack Engineer

Full-Time 100000 - 166667 £ / year (est.) Home office (partial)
Go Premium
K

At a Glance

  • Tasks: Own and scale our back-end infrastructure while designing systems for massive data processing.
  • Company: Join a fast-growing AI startup backed by top VCs, shaping the future of RevOps.
  • Benefits: Competitive salary, equity, 24 days holiday, and work-from-anywhere options.
  • Why this job: Make a real impact in a lean team and help scale from $3M to $30M ARR.
  • Qualifications: 6+ years in software engineering with strong backend skills in NodeJS and Postgres.
  • Other info: Dynamic environment with opportunities to work directly with founders and shape the tech stack.

The predicted salary is between 100000 - 166667 £ per year.

About Kernel

Kernel provides enterprise RevOps teams with AI-powered company data for their CRMs. We raised $14M in Series A funding from top VCs and operators at Plaid, OpenAI, and Slack to build an AI-native alternative to Dun & Bradstreet's entity and hierarchy data. RevOps teams at Navan, Gong, Mistral, and AlphaSense use Kernel to run their organizations. At Kernel, we process 7B+ tokens a day and run 1.8M+ agents daily, all on an architecture that’s intentionally simple: one database, one queue. It’s minimalism built for massive scale. Our queue processes a daily volume on par with the entire Visa network’s transactions (~365M/day). All of which has been built by a small but mighty team of engineers.

The Role

You are a T-shaped full stack engineer with a spike in backend engineering. You will work with product and engineering on the product overall and support our infrastructure so we can scale efficiently. You do not need to be a DevOps wizard, but experience with AWS and Kubernetes is helpful. You are adaptable, take initiative and enjoy contributing at pace. The team is lean, the environment is low-structure and clear communication matters. You will own our back-end infrastructure from AWS to our workflow automations in n8n and help the company grow from $3M to $30M ARR. We are still early in building our infrastructure, so you will play a key role in shaping what we build and how we build it.

What You’ll Be Doing

  • Owning and scaling Kernel’s back-end infrastructure (AWS, NodeJS, Postgres, n8n)
  • Designing systems that process millions of accounts, terabytes of data and thousands of parallel executions
  • Building reliable, scalable data pipelines and services for enterprise customers
  • Rapidly shipping features to users and to our internal team
  • Continuously evaluating code, infrastructure and processes to find improvements
  • Automating manual processes to increase speed and reliability
  • Sharing feedback on roadmap direction and ideas on bets to place and potential solutions

More specifically you will be:

  • Ensuring a world-class, scalable back-end infrastructure
  • Working daily with the team to move us toward our next goal
  • Implementing mass-action workflows that clean, enrich and complete CRM data
  • Establishing robust monitoring, observability and reliability practices
  • Partnering with product and solutions engineering to translate business logic into safe mass actions in customer CRMs

What You Bring

  • 6+ years of software or product engineering experience
  • Strong experience building and scaling production systems
  • Comfort with backend engineering (NodeJS, Postgres, TypeScript)
  • Strong understanding of LLM application development patterns (RAG, prompt engineering, consistency testing) - either through production experience or demonstrated personal projects. If you're new to LLMs but have shipped complex production systems in other domains and are comfortable rapidly learning new technologies, we’d still love to hear from you.
  • Ability to operate autonomously in a small, high-velocity team
  • Excellent communication and collaboration skills
  • Some experience with Kubernetes or distributed systems

It is a plus if you also have:

  • Experience working on AI-driven or data-heavy products
  • Frontend experience (NextJS, React, TypeScript)
  • Understanding of CRM data models or workflow automation

This role may not be for you if you:

  • Need lots of structure
  • Will only ship pixel-perfect results before releasing
  • Need a fully fleshed-out spec to code
  • Are heavily indexed on DevOps and have spent less time on software engineering

This role is definitely not for you if you:

  • Prefer fully remote work (this role requires at least 3 days a week in the office)
  • Do not enjoy the intensity of an early-stage startup
  • Have side hustles or other projects
  • Want to manage a team

What We Offer

We will do our best to offer you a ride of a lifetime. It will not be easy, but it will be thrilling.

  • Salary: £120,000 – £200,000 + equity
  • 24 days holiday per year + bank holidays
  • 2 weeks work-from-anywhere
  • Pension plan
  • Top-spec equipment and central London office
  • Free dinner at the office
  • Team events and dinners
  • Work directly with the founders to scale the systems that power enterprise AI

Tech Stack

  • Back-end (AWS): NodeJS, TypeScript, Postgres
  • Front-end: NextJS, TypeScript, Tailwind
  • Workflow automation: n8n

Team

We are around 30 people with 7 engineers and 1 Product Manager.

Visas & Relocation

We sponsor visas for exceptional candidates and provide relocation support for those moving to London.

Interview Process

  • Stage 1: Introductory Call (40 minutes)
  • Stage 2: Hiring Manager Call (30 minutes)
  • Stage 3: Take-Home Task (≤ 2 hours)
  • Stage 4: Technical Interview (90 minutes)
  • Final Stage: Founders Interview - a conversation with Anders (CEO) and Marcus (CTO) focused on values alignment and long-term vision.
  • Following Mutual Fit: Reference checks and offer stage.

Senior Full Stack Engineer employer: Kernel Company

At Kernel, we pride ourselves on being an exceptional employer that fosters a dynamic and innovative work culture. Our lean team environment encourages collaboration and clear communication, allowing you to take ownership of your projects and contribute meaningfully to our growth journey from $3M to $30M ARR. With competitive salaries, equity options, and generous benefits including 24 days of holiday and work-from-anywhere flexibility, we are committed to supporting your professional development while working at the heart of London’s tech scene.
K

Contact Detail:

Kernel Company Recruiting Team

StudySmarter Expert Advice 🤫

We think this is how you could land Senior Full Stack Engineer

✨Tip Number 1

Network like a pro! Reach out to folks in your industry on LinkedIn or at meetups. A friendly chat can lead to opportunities that aren’t even advertised yet.

✨Tip Number 2

Show off your skills! Create a portfolio or GitHub repo showcasing your projects, especially those related to backend engineering and AI. This gives potential employers a taste of what you can do.

✨Tip Number 3

Prepare for interviews by practising common technical questions and coding challenges. We recommend doing mock interviews with friends or using platforms that simulate real interview scenarios.

✨Tip Number 4

Don’t forget to apply through our website! It’s the best way to ensure your application gets seen by the right people. Plus, we love seeing candidates who are proactive!

We think you need these skills to ace Senior Full Stack Engineer

Backend Engineering
NodeJS
Postgres
TypeScript
AWS
Kubernetes
Data Pipeline Development
Workflow Automation (n8n)
Scalable System Design
Communication Skills
Collaboration Skills
LLM Application Development Patterns
Adaptability
Problem-Solving Skills

Some tips for your application 🫡

Be Yourself: When you're writing your application, let your personality shine through! We want to get to know the real you, so don’t be afraid to show your passion for tech and how you can contribute to our team.

Tailor Your Application: Make sure to customise your application to highlight your experience with backend engineering and any relevant projects. We love seeing how your skills align with what we’re looking for, so don’t hold back!

Showcase Your Experience: Don’t just list your past jobs; tell us about the impact you made in those roles. Whether it’s scaling systems or automating processes, we want to hear about your achievements and how they relate to our needs.

Apply Through Our Website: We encourage you to apply directly through our website. It’s the best way for us to receive your application and ensures you’re considered for the role. Plus, it’s super easy!

How to prepare for a job interview at Kernel Company

✨Know Your Tech Stack

Make sure you’re well-versed in the technologies mentioned in the job description, especially NodeJS, Postgres, and AWS. Brush up on your backend engineering skills and be ready to discuss how you've used these technologies in past projects.

✨Showcase Your Problem-Solving Skills

Prepare to share specific examples of how you've tackled challenges in building scalable systems. Think about times when you had to design data pipelines or automate processes, and be ready to explain your thought process and the impact of your solutions.

✨Communicate Clearly

Since clear communication is key in a lean team, practice articulating your ideas and technical concepts simply and effectively. Be prepared to discuss how you collaborate with product teams and how you translate business logic into technical solutions.

✨Demonstrate Adaptability

Kernel values adaptability, so be ready to discuss how you've thrived in fast-paced environments. Share experiences where you had to learn new technologies quickly or pivot your approach based on changing requirements.

Senior Full Stack Engineer
Kernel Company
Go Premium

Land your dream job quicker with Premium

You’re marked as a top applicant with our partner companies
Individual CV and cover letter feedback including tailoring to specific job roles
Be among the first applications for new jobs with our AI application
1:1 support and career advice from our career coaches
Go Premium

Money-back if you don't land a job in 6-months

K
Similar positions in other companies
UK’s top job board for Gen Z
discover-jobs-cta
Discover now
>